This event is being held 4 to 6 September 2007 at Hilton Birmingham: http://www.hilton.co.uk/birminghammet

This year the focus is on new developments in policing and crime reduction, particularly the challenge of the police and other agencies working together to create safer communities. The conference will showcase problem solving principles and developments at international, UK national and local levels.

The conference is designed to meet the needs of both practitioners and managers who are searching for robust and creative ways to reduce crime and disorder problems in their neighbourhoods. The event will assist anyone working in crime and reduction to design and deliver sustainable solutions and to foster a culture of cooperation as outlined recently in the review of the partnership provisions of the Crime and Disorder Act and the National Community Safety Plan.
